Integrating perception, language and problem solving in a cognitive agent for a mobile robot

We are implementing a unified cognitive architecture for a mobile robot. Our goal is to endow a robot agent with the full range of cognitive abilities, including perception, use of natural language, learning and the ability to solve complex problems. The perspective of this work is that an architecture based on a unified theory of robot cognition has the best chance of attaining human-level performance. This agent architecture is an integration of three theories: a theory of cognition embodied in the Soar system, the RS formal model of sensorimotor activity and an algebraic theory of decomposition and reformulation. These three theories share a hierarchical structure that is the basis of their integration. These three component theories have been implemented and tested separately and their integration is currently underway. This paper describes these components and the overall architecture.

[1]  P. Steinhardt New perspectives on forbidden symmetries, quasicrystals, and Penrose tilings. , 1996, Proceedings of the National Academy of Sciences of the United States of America.

[2]  Michael A. Arbib,et al.  A formal model of computation for sensory-based robotics , 1989, IEEE Trans. Robotics Autom..

[3]  Ronald C. Arkin,et al.  An Behavior-based Robotics , 1998 .

[4]  D. Paul Benjamin,et al.  On the Emergence of Intelligent Global Behaviors from Simple Local Actions , 1999, Int. J. Artif. Intell. Tools.

[5]  D. Paul Benjamin,et al.  On the emergence of intelligent global behaviours from simple local actions , 2000, Int. J. Syst. Sci..

[6]  Saul Amarel,et al.  On representations of problems of reasoning about actions , 1968 .

[7]  Damian M. Lyons,et al.  Planning as incremental adaptation of a reactive system , 1995, Robotics Auton. Syst..

[8]  Stacy Marsella,et al.  Expressive Behaviors for Virtual Worlds , 2004, Life-like characters.

[9]  Eugene Fink,et al.  Integrating planning and learning: the PRODIGY architecture , 1995, J. Exp. Theor. Artif. Intell..

[10]  G. Lallement Semigroups and combinatorial applications , 1979 .

[11]  Nate Blaylock,et al.  Synchronization in an Asynchronous Agent-based architecture for Dialogue Systems , 2002, SIGDIAL Workshop.

[12]  D. Paul Benjamin Formulating patterns in problem solving , 2005, Annals of Mathematics and Artificial Intelligence.

[13]  James F. Allen An Interval-Based Representation of Temporal Knowledge , 1981, IJCAI.

[14]  Maja J. Matarić,et al.  Extending Behavior-Based Systems Capabilities Using An Abstract Behavior Representation , 2000, AAAI 2000.

[15]  Steve A. Schneider,et al.  Concurrent and Real-time Systems: The CSP Approach , 1999 .

[16]  A. Newell Unified Theories of Cognition , 1990 .

[17]  M. Senechal Quasicrystals and geometry , 1995 .

[18]  N. Charness,et al.  The perceptual aspect of skilled performance in chess: Evidence from eye movements , 2001, Memory & cognition.

[19]  Craig S. Miller Modeling concept acquisition in the context of a unified theory of cognition , 1993 .

[20]  Michael A. Arbib,et al.  Port Automata and the Algebra of Concurrent Processes , 1983, J. Comput. Syst. Sci..

[21]  Richard L. Lewis,et al.  An Architecturally-based Theory of Human Sentence Comprehension , 2001 .

[22]  Maria Fox,et al.  Reformulation in Planning , 2002, SARA.

[23]  Ramón García-Martínez,et al.  An Integrated Approach of Learning, Planning, and Execution , 2000, J. Intell. Robotic Syst..

[24]  Nancy Green,et al.  An Integrated Discourse Recipe-Based Model for Task-Oriented Dialogue , 2002 .

[25]  Deryle Lonsdale Modeling cognition in SI: Methodological issues , 1997 .

[26]  Damian M. Lyons,et al.  Towards performance guarantees for emergent behavior , 2004, IEEE International Conference on Robotics and Automation, 2004. Proceedings. ICRA '04. 2004.

[27]  Rodney A. Brooks,et al.  A Robust Layered Control Syste For A Mobile Robot , 2022 .

[28]  D. Paul Benjamin Reformulating path-planning problems by task-preserving abstraction , 1992, Robotics Auton. Syst..

[29]  Tom Henderson,et al.  Logical sensor systems , 1984, J. Field Robotics.

[30]  Allen Newell,et al.  SOAR: An Architecture for General Intelligence , 1987, Artif. Intell..

[31]  Lyman P. Hurd,et al.  Fractal image compression , 1993 .